Learn more about Arranmore Island

Rugged coastal trails reveal dramatic Atlantic views and hidden coves perfect for kayaking around this windswept Gaelic-speaking island. Climb to the lighthouse for panoramic vistas, then join locals at Glen Hotel for traditional music sessions and freshly caught seafood.

Best time to go to Arranmore Island

The best time to visit Arranmore Island can depend on the weather and when visitor numbers rise and fall. The hottest average temperature in Arranmore Island falls in July, when visitor numbers are high and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ain. The coolest average temperature in Arranmore Island falls in January, visitor numbers are low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January40.5°F (4.7°C)Light RainMostly CloudyLowSlightly Low
February41.0°F (5.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
March42.6°F (5.9°C)Light RainMostly CloudyLowAverage
April46.4°F (8.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
May50.5°F (10.3°C)Light RainMostly CloudyHighAverage
June55.4°F (13.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yHighSlightly High
July57.4°F (14.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yHighSlightly High
August56.8°F (13.8°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ly High
September54.3°F (12.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
October50.0°F (10.0°C)Light RainMostly CloudyLowAverage
November44.8°F (7.1°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
December41.7°F (5.4°C)Light R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age

What is the best area to stay in Arranmore Island?
The best area to stay on Arranmore Island is close to Leabgarrow, which is the island's main village and ferry port.

This central location offers the most amenities and is where you'll find the island's shops, pubs, and the main community centre. Leabgarrow is also the arrival point for the ferry, making it incredibly convenient for travellers. The main road through the village provides easy access to other parts of the island.

For families, staying in or near Leabgarrow is a practical choice. You're within easy reach of the playground, and the community centre often hosts events that are suitable for all ages. The accessibility to shops for essentials and a choice of eateries makes planning daily activities much simpler.

Couples looking for a relaxing escape will also appreciate the convenience of Leabgarrow.
When is the best time to go to Arranmore Island?
The best time to go to Arranmore Island is during the summer months, from June to August, when the weather is at its most favourable and the island's activities are in full swing.

During these months, you'll experience longer daylight hours, warmer temperatures, and generally calmer seas, making ferry crossings more reliable. This is ideal for exploring the island's rugged coastline, enjoying its beaches, and participating in outdoor pursuits like hiking, cycling, and kayaking. The local pubs and cafes are usually bustling, offering an inviting space.

Couples looking for a romantic escape will find the summer great for long walks along the cliffs, exploring secluded coves, and enjoying the stunning sunsets over the Atlantic. Many of the island's small, independent craft shops and art galleries are also more consistently open during this peak season.

Families will particularly enjoy a summer visit. The warmer weather makes activities like swimming in the clear waters, rock pooling, and picnicking much more pleasant.
